LOCALLY OWNED & OPERATED LAS VEGAS GRAND CANYON TOURS About Contact GRAND CANYON TOURS (866) 218-3427 … WebMay 22, 2024 · Shuttle: Grand Canyon National Park offers a shuttle service to and from the trailheads on the rim. It starts early in the morning, so this is a good way to get your hike started. There is no parking at the South Kaibab Trail, so those hikers must park at the visitor center and take the shuttle to the trailhead.

Hikers can count on us to shuttle them to and from the Grand Canyon -North or South Rim. We also run … WebApr 8, 2024 · NORTH RIM, Ariz. (AP) — The public will have to wait a little longer to visit the North Rim at Grand Canyon National Park this year. Like other parts of the West, northern Arizona received an abundance of snow over the winter, and park officials say pushing back the opening from mid-May to June 2 will give them more time to plow the main state road …
